MPC → B.Tech → GATE → PSU Jobs (BHEL/ONGC/ISRO/NTPC) or M.Tech (IIT)
After completing B.Tech (any engineering branch), students can appear for GATE — the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ering — which unlocks two major opportunities: PSU recruitment at companies like ONGC, BHEL, ISRO, NTPC, and BPCL (offering ₹8–16 LPA with job security), and M.Tech admission at IITs and NITs for those aiming at research or specialized roles. GATE is the post-graduation equivalent of a second chance — students who didn't crack JEE for IIT can still reach IIT via GATE for M.Tech, and PSU via GATE scores often beat private sector salaries with stability.
